http://cdn.pis.picapp.com/IamProd/PicAppPIS/JavaScript/PisV4.jsThe Mets sent shortstop Ruben Tejada back to Triple-A Buffalo after last night’s win against the Washington Nationals. Tejada got his first career major league hit in the game as well.
Tejada played in 3 games, going 1 for 6. He looks like he’s got some skills in the field and his stroke at the plate is solid as well, especially for a 20 year-old. Although it’s too bad he’s leaving, I have a feeling that we’ll be seeing more of him this season.
The good news is that Tejada leaving the active roster makes room for Jose Reyes to return today. I was hoping thinking that Luis Castillo might go on the disabled list to make room for Reyes so Tejada could stick around.
